  3. BTW, the problem with SS was compressor overheating imho. I had quite similar situation with mine last summer (ambients of 32-35C) after 2-3 hours benching multithreaded tests with 4790k@>5.0ghz. It took almost 5 hours for unit to cool down and start working. Those were the hottest days of summer and this doesn't happen again to me till now.

So far I'm not able to fix bad 3D performance in XP (actually I have tried both XP32 SP3 x86, 2003 x64) - the difference between XP and Win7 is noticable even with old 7600GT where Win7 is faster in each and every benchmak, also the same applies to GTX980. I should be able to check 6950x2 in next few days in XP and compare the results with Win7 but so far i think that bad performance is caused by missing "good" drivers in XP for PCIE bridges and missing drivers for interrupts controller (problem with bus priorities etc). Although performance with 2D in XP is good here so that is something wrong with chipset drivers and XP+HaswellE needs workaround imho.
